## Break-Glass: Grumblefish Log Sampling

Grumblefish emits roughly 40k log lines per minute, so we sample at 2% in Lanterwell's pipeline. During incidents, break-glass access lets you flip sampling to 100% for one hour. This bypasses the normal change-review flow, so use it sparingly and note it in the sync doc. The override console in Pebbletrace requires the recovery passphrase, recorded below.

vault phrase of bagef-yahip = casael-ralius

Subject: Webhook retry semantics in Relaybird 2.6

Team — starting with 2.6, webhook deliveries retry on a capped exponential backoff (five attempts, then dead-letter). Consumers must treat deliveries as at-least-once and dedupe on event ID. Please document any handler changes in the maintainers' guide. This behavior ships in the build identified below.

session token of kahag-bawip = htk6_729d08

## Deploy Step 7 — Checkout Load Test

Plugin authors: before running the Cartstorm load suite against the Shelfline sandbox checkout, set `LOADTEST_VUS` and `LOADTEST_DURATION` conservatively (start with 50 VUs for 5 minutes) so your plugin's hooks are exercised without tripping rate limits. The sandbox gateway requires a test credential to accept synthetic payments; without it, every run fails at authorization. Place that credential in your .env file as follows:

sealed setting: LEDGER_TOKEN20=6148d35bbb480b0ab79e